Centre Jean-Jacques Gautier

Centre Jean-Jacques Gautier is the APT’s headquarters, constructed in 2012 on the site of the former office.

Respect for the environment

Designed and built by a consortium composed of Swiss architects Charpente Concept (Thomas Büchi) and GMAA, the Centre Jean-Jacques Gautier respects the principles of sustainable development. The certification Minergie guarantees that the building is environmentally sound and that it has highly effective energy consumption, without the use of fossil fuels like petrol, gas or coal. The Centre was built mainly using Swiss certified wood.

Since July 2020, the Centre Jean-Jacques Gautier has hosted 9 hives in partnership with the Association printemps d'abeilles in order to support the cause of bees and participate in a better protection of biodiversity.
